Hans.....the EB CDC and elk looks very promising.....one of the few "experiments" that will make it to the water.
Like the original, it's very easy to tie....take a cdc feather with long barbules and smooth them up from the base..on a light wire emerger hook, tie it in base back with a light wrap then pull the feather back thru the wrap to body length you want....make a couple of tight wraps then lift the tip and advance the thread toward the eye.....wrap the tip around the shank a few times for the legs.....tie off and add the elk hair wing.
